9.54 acres in a prime location! The original 1989-built 2,243 sqft rancher offers 4 beds & 3 baths, set at the end of a private driveway surrounded by greenery. Now featuring a new 1,565 sqft guest house with 2 beds & a spacious recreation room. Full crawl space for storage plus multiple outings, including a barn. Mostly cleared land with 330 ft frontage ideal for farming, equestrian, or agri-business. Zoning allows commercial vehicle parking. Easy access to Hwy 1, Fraser Hwy, US border & more. Farm status--low taxes!
